Vote Democracy
AN UNREASONABLE MAN, CHICAGO 10, IRON LADIES OF LIBERIA and PLEASE VOTE FOR ME offer thought-provoking perspectives on the changing nature of democracy across the globe. The VOTE DEMOCRACY! educator guide and video modules offer students and teachers new ways to explore democracy abroad, elections, gender and media literacy through class discussions, activities and homework assignments. About COMMUNITY CLASSROOM

COMMUNITY CLASSROOM is an educational resource providing new documentary video content and accompanying curricular materials, lesson plans, and homework assignments, to high school and community college instructors and youth-serving community-based organizations. Content is grouped into subject specific segments that correspond to lesson plans and educational activities. All CLASSROOM materials are designed with key education standards in mind.

Educational content was developed with guidance from the COMMUNITY CLASSROOM National Advisors: PBS Teachers, KQED Education Network, American Association of Community Colleges, National State Teachers of the Year, National Council for the Social Studies, National Association for Multicultural Education and National Council of Teachers of English.

ITVS Community Classroom is a product of the Independent Television Service with support from the Corporation for Public Broadcasting.
